Output 86959511667b618207a667e28068e74f061a713d2a8ab31b6f7eddc3ee30c881:0

value
27500
script pubkey
OP_0 OP_PUSHBYTES_20 753f021c0799df7c82249ad881ded961279c831c
address
tb1qw5lsy8q8n80heq3yntvgrhkevyneeqcuzsjmer
transaction
86959511667b618207a667e28068e74f061a713d2a8ab31b6f7eddc3ee30c881
confirmations
56813
spent
true